FS-ISAC Releases Guidance to Help the Payment Card Industry Mitigate Risks of Quantum Computing

FS-ISAC Releases Guidance to Help the Payment Card Industry Mitigate Risks of Quantum Computing

February 18, 2025
When quantum computers become widely available, the technology will enable much faster and more complex payment card industry (PCI) business processes — but it will also break many types of data encryption that the industry relies on to secure customer payments. To prevent that, the payment card industry must begin the difficult but crucial task of migrating to quantum-resilient cryptography. FS-ISAC, the member-driven, not-for-profit organization that advances cybersecurity and resilience in the global financial system, and its Post Quantum Cryptography Working Group have published a series of papers outlining the challenges and threats posed by quantum computing for the payment card industry, and frameworks for quantum-resilient transformation.

Multiverse Computing and Bundesdruckerei Use Quantum for Data Privacy and Fraud Detection

Multiverse Computing and Bundesdruckerei Use Quantum for Data Privacy and Fraud Detection

December 20, 2024
AI and quantum company Multiverse Computing and the Bundesdruckerei Gmbh, the German federal government’s technology company, are exploring the potential of quantum and quantum-inspired solutions. The two companies recently completed two research projects that combined quantum-inspired software and data security expertise to build new prototypes that generate synthetic data more accurately than classic standard algorithms for machine learning. Together they investigated use cases such as improving privacy and utility of synthetic data generations as well as detecting fraudulent transactions in blockchain networks.
